In this gripping continuation of "The Haunting of America," The Spectre finds himself facing a formidable challenge as he strives to protect the town of Hazzard. Shadows of malevolence loom over the community, and the stakes are higher than ever. With powerful foes orchestrating sinister plots, The Spectre must navigate this dark landscape, balancing justice and vengeance in a world that blurs the lines of morality.
Writers John Ostrander and Justine Mara Andersen, alongside the hauntingly evocative art of Tom Mandrake, delve into themes of fear and redemption. As the narrative unfolds, readers are drawn into an intricate web of supernatural intrigue, where every twist unfolds deeper layers of the spectral hero’s journey. Expect thrilling plots and captivating visuals that bring the eerie atmosphere of Hazzard to life.
